What Is Actually in the Attack Helicopter Package

The scope is unusually explicit. The package includes only the helicopter 3D model. There is no interior cockpit. There are no Move Blueprints.

That definition is useful for planning. Artists know the geometry is the focus. Developers know they need to supply their own movement behavior if the helicopter needs to fly, hover, or respond to input. The asset is not a turnkey aircraft system. It is a visual component meant to sit inside a larger pipeline that handles physics, animation, and interaction elsewhere.

Interior Expectations and Camera Planning

The package does not include an interior cockpit. That single exclusion shapes how productions plan cameras and player perspective. External third-person views, wide establishing shots, and distance framing are all viable without gaps or missing geometry. First-person cockpit sequences are not supported by this asset and would require a separate interior model if that angle is needed.

This makes it easier to commit the Attack Helicopter to scenarios where viewers stay outside the aircraft. A simulation with exterior-only cameras avoids the issue entirely. A cinematic sequence that cuts to the cockpit would need additional interior work, but everything visible from the outside remains covered by this single model.
